array configuration. An initial analysis will determine whether
each media device is accessible to our lab equipment. If so,
the main concern is to create a raw image of all data from
the attainable media onto DataHotline media so that logical
analysis can determine the nature of the data loss situation.
If some of the media is unattainable, our technicians will
test the mechanism and strongly examine its internal physical
condition to establish the level of physical damage. The recovery
of crashed hard disks frequently engages in failed or damaged
components in a clean environment and using specialized software
and hardware tools to generate the raw image. The failed mechanism
usually includes electronics, read or write heads, head assemblies,
magnets and drive motors.
Multiple-drive servers are usually 'destriped' onto DataHotline
media so that filesystem repairs can be performed and the
data files can be extracted. At times, the obtainable filesystem
structures are badly damaged or missing that the data has
to be taken out directly from one or more fragments of the
'destriped' image.
DataHotline Data Recovery Lab engineers have created a full
set of software tools utilized by our technicians to evaluate,
'destripe', fix and recover data from raw image drives from
all operating systems. Once the recovery has been successfully
performed, file lists are produced and the data validity is
checked.
The complication of many server operating systems, results
in additional data loss:
- RAID controller failure
- Server registry configuration lost
- Irregular drive failure resulting in configuration corruption
- Partitioning, formatting or boot-up problems
- Multiple drive failure
- Accidental reconfiguration of RAID drives
- Accidental replacement of media components
